1 screener call with a recruiter, then an interview with the hiring manager, and then three interviews with people I would be working closely with. Ochsner moved quickly, so I didn't mind so many rounds. They were also very transparent about the process and pay/hybrid model. Their handling of the rejection was off-putting, and ruined the whole experience. I found out I was out of consideration, when I couldn't find the calendar invite for the final round of interviews. I reached out to the recruiter first, and then the hiring manager. I didn't get a response from either. A week later, I got the official automated rejection email.
